Among the characteristic properties of nociceptors is their capability to lead to sensitization, that is the potential to improve neuronal excitability. Sensitization is really a method that is made of a reduction in the threshold of activation, as well as an increase in the reaction level to damaging stimulation. It always final results from tissue insult and inflammation [22]. In addition, stimuli that do not make an result just before the entire process of sensitization takes put may possibly subsequently become productive and establish spontaneous action soon after sensitization occurs [23].

There's two key targets for ascending nociceptive axons during the anterolateral quadrant with the spinal twine: the thalamus as well as the medial reticular development in the brain stem. Our knowledge is most considerable for the spinal cells whose axons undertaking on to the thalamus, that may be, the spinothalamic tract cells.

Our idea of the mechanisms regulating nociceptive processing has not yet created an efficient alternate to opioids [34] in the cure of Continual pain. The abuse of such medicine, even so, is a escalating phenomenon [35]. The aim of pain remedy will be to build powerful drug therapies with appropriate facet result profiles and small danger of abuse. So far, advances in pain biology have manufactured outstanding insights, and scientific and preclinical reports are actually concentrating totally on the modulation of ion channel signaling [36]. Ion channels tend to be the targets of most now available pain medications and were found a lot more than a decade ago [37,38]. Among these remedies is carbamazepine, which functions by blocking sodium, calcium, and GABA channels and provides pain reduction by blocking synaptic transmission.
